news 2026/4/18 12:03:41

IIS新手必看:5分钟搞定身份验证配置

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
IIS新手必看:5分钟搞定身份验证配置

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
制作一个面向新手的IIS配置教学应用:1. 图形化配置界面;2. 分步指导向导;3. 实时配置预览;4. 常见问题解答;5. 一键测试功能。使用HTML+JavaScript实现单页面应用,包含响应式设计。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果

今天在折腾IIS服务器配置时,发现很多新手朋友对身份验证这块特别头疼。正好最近用InsCode(快马)平台做了个超实用的配置工具,分享下我的实现思路和踩坑经验。

  1. 为什么需要图形化配置工具刚开始接触IIS时,每次修改身份验证设置都要在管理控制台里翻找各种选项卡,特别容易漏掉关键步骤。后来发现用图形界面配合分步引导,能大幅降低配置门槛。比如启用Windows身份验证时,新手经常忘记同时配置匿名访问的优先级,导致设置不生效。

  2. 核心功能设计要点这个工具主要解决三个痛点:配置过程可视化、操作步骤标准化、结果可即时验证。通过下拉菜单选择认证方式时,右侧会实时显示对应的配置示意图,比如选择"基本认证"就会提示需要配套SSL证书的警告图标。

  3. 分步引导的实现技巧把整个流程拆解成5个步骤:选择站点→认证方式→物理路径权限→特殊账户配置→应用设置。每个步骤都有详细的说明气泡,比如在物理路径配置环节,会提示"确保应用程序池账户对该路径有读取权限"这样的实用提醒。

  4. 实时预览的巧妙设计采用左右分栏布局,左边操作右边即时渲染配置效果。修改认证方式时,右侧会动态显示对应的web.config代码片段,但隐藏了复杂节点只保留关键参数,避免新手被大量XML吓到。

  5. 常见问题自动检测工具内置了7种常见错误检查:比如检测到启用Windows认证但未禁用匿名访问时,会弹出黄色警告框;配置基本认证但检测到非HTTPS连接会显示红色警报。

  6. 一键测试的三种模式提供快速验证功能:模拟匿名访问会返回401错误、测试Windows认证会弹出凭据窗口、检查表单认证会跳转登录页。所有测试都在沙盒环境完成,不会影响生产服务器。

  7. 响应式布局的细节处理在手机端使用时,把分步向导改成垂直手风琴式折叠面板;平板设备上保持分栏但缩小预览区域。测试发现按钮尺寸至少要44×44像素才能保证触控操作舒适度。

  8. 本地存储的妙用用localStorage自动保存最近5次配置记录,下次打开工具时会提示"是否继续上次配置"。这个功能意外地受到用户好评,因为很多新手会反复调试参数。

实际开发时遇到个有趣的问题:不同IIS版本的身份验证模块名称有差异。最后通过版本嗅探+特性检测的方案解决,在工具里用颜色区分IIS7/8/10的专属功能。

这个项目最让我惊喜的是在InsCode(快马)平台上的部署体验。本来以为要折腾半天服务器配置,结果点个按钮就直接生成了可访问的在线工具。系统自动处理了所有运行环境问题,还能看到实时访问日志,对调试帮助特别大。

建议新手可以先用这个平台练手,它的代码编辑器自带智能提示,写HTML/JS时能自动补全IIS相关API。最方便的是修改代码后立即看到效果,不用反复上传文件到服务器测试。我后来把工具分享给团队,完全没接触过前端开发的运维同事也能轻松上手使用。

快速体验

  1. 打开 InsCode(快马)平台 https://www.inscode.net
  2. 输入框内输入如下内容:
制作一个面向新手的IIS配置教学应用:1. 图形化配置界面;2. 分步指导向导;3. 实时配置预览;4. 常见问题解答;5. 一键测试功能。使用HTML+JavaScript实现单页面应用,包含响应式设计。
  1. 点击'项目生成'按钮,等待项目生成完整后预览效果
版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/4/18 3:36:53

不止于连接:工业物联网平台如何成为企业数字化转型的可靠帮手

当工业物联网(IIoT)步入深水区,其价值已远远超越了“万物互联”的初级阶段。单纯的数据采集与看板展示,已无法满足企业在复杂市场环境中构建持久竞争力的需求。目前,工业物联网平台正演进为支撑企业持续进行数字化创新…

作者头像 李华
网站建设 2026/4/18 8:20:32

CONFUSEREX开发效率提升秘籍

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 构建一个CONFUSEREX应用,重点展示快速开发流程和效率优势。点击项目生成按钮,等待项目生成完整后预览效果 在开发CONFUSEREX应用的过程中,我深刻…

作者头像 李华
网站建设 2026/4/18 8:19:48

10分钟玩转ResNet18:云端GPU镜像一键部署,新手友好

10分钟玩转ResNet18:云端GPU镜像一键部署,新手友好 1. 为什么选择ResNet18和云端GPU? ResNet18是计算机视觉领域的经典模型,由微软研究院在2015年提出。它通过"残差连接"解决了深层网络训练困难的问题,在图…

作者头像 李华
网站建设 2026/4/18 3:36:24

ResNet18企业级部署前必看:低成本验证方案,降风险80%

ResNet18企业级部署前必看:低成本验证方案,降风险80% 引言 作为技术总监,当你准备将ResNet18模型部署到生产环境时,最头疼的问题是什么?不是模型效果不好,而是上线后才发现各种兼容性问题、性能瓶颈或资源…

作者头像 李华
网站建设 2026/4/17 7:16:12

ResNet18模型压缩技巧:云端GPU加速实验

ResNet18模型压缩技巧:云端GPU加速实验 引言 作为一名移动端工程师,你是否经常遇到这样的困扰:每次优化ResNet18模型后,都要在本地机器上花费半天时间测试效果,开发效率低得让人抓狂?别担心,今…

作者头像 李华
网站建设 2026/4/18 8:49:18

scanf在嵌入式系统用户输入处理中的实战技巧

快速体验 打开 InsCode(快马)平台 https://www.inscode.net输入框内输入如下内容: 开发一个嵌入式系统模拟环境下的用户输入处理程序。使用scanf接收来自串口的用户输入,要求:1) 实现安全的输入长度限制 2) 处理各种输入错误情况 3) 在内存…

作者头像 李华